PrintPack 2019: DGM announces its first sale

DGM India, the 100% subsidiary of China-based DGM Machinery, announced the sale of its folder-gluer, SmartFold 1100PC, on the first day of PrintPack India 2019.

DGM plans to have sales, service and manufacturing in India

Narendra Paruchari of Pragati Pack said, “We have all the capabilities of folder-gluer in our plant except motorised and memorised function, which is the need of the hour. We found DGM suitable to feed all capabilities, which we need with memorised function. The professional and positive approach of DGM management helps us to take this decision in their favour.

Puneet Agarwal, managing director, DGM India, added, “The deal with the Hyderabad-based packaging company shows the competence of our products.”

SmartFold 1100PC can process straight line, crash lock bottom and double wall boxes. This folder-gluer can handle solid board up to 800-gsm and E, F & N corrugated cartons up to 20-mm folded thickness at the maximum speed of 400-m/min.

“The memorised function of the machine helps in faster makeready as conveyor movements are with press of button and once the job is set, we can save the job and can recall whenever is repeat. When we recall the setting, conveyors will automatically start moving from section to section. No more hassle of moving conveyors by handle and maintain a log book,” Agarwal added.

Established in 1985, DGM has more than 5,000 installations globally. It started a new 13,000-sqm facility in Guangdong Province, China in 2004. Now the company plans to have complete sales, service and manufacturing in India to capitalise on the potential of the Indian market.
